We love staying in Old Town Cottonwood.
We love staying in Old Town Cottonwood. We've tried several hotels over the years, some in the newer Cottonwood. The Old Town prices are higher for the most part, but the convenience of walking the town to restaurants, cute shops, wine tasting rooms, etc. is worth the extra $$. Outdoor activities are short drives away. Cottonwood is a great in-between town with easy access to Sedona and Prescott.
